Output fed6ef435536381a34857504eecadea35ab6afaa79ae0aa558693ffcd159d7ae:3

value
11489000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f5575c4227c458f8fa03d9033d8b336044c1ff OP_EQUAL
address
39ANZh2qovocdgx3G9rELWTTiFVHPrX5oW
transaction
fed6ef435536381a34857504eecadea35ab6afaa79ae0aa558693ffcd159d7ae
confirmations
209239
spent
true